Detailed specifications

Xeon W-10855M and Processor N100 basic parameters such as number of cores, number of threads, base frequency and turbo boost clock, lithography, cache size and multiplier lock state. These parameters indirectly say of CPU speed, though for more precise assessment you have to consider their test results.

Physical cores6 (Hexa-Core)4 (Quad-Core)
Threads124
Base clock speed2.8 GHz0.1 GHz
Boost clock speed4.9 GHz3.4 GHz
Bus rate8 GT/sno data
L1 cache384 KB96 KB (per core)
L2 cache1.5 MB2 MB (shared)
L3 cache12 MB6 MB
Chip lithography14 nm10 nm
Maximum core temperature100 °C105 °C
64 bit support++
Windows 11 compatibility++

Pros & cons summary


Performance score 8.19 3.29
Recency 13 May 2020 3 January 2023
Physical cores 6 4
Threads 12 4
Chip lithography 14 nm 10 nm
Power consumption (TDP) 45 Watt 6 Watt

Xeon W-10855M has a 148.9% higher aggregate performance score, and 50% more physical cores and 200% more threads.

Processor N100, on the other hand, has an age advantage of 2 years, a 40% more advanced lithography process, and 650% lower power consumption.
